Understanding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P)
An Intensive Outpatient Program, commonly referred to as an IOP, is a structured form of treatment for substance use disorders and, often, co-occurring mental health conditions. It serves as a critical level of care within the addiction treatment continuum. For some, an IOP is an ideal starting point for their recovery journey, especially if their addiction is less severe or they have strong home support. For others, it’s a “step-down” program after completing a higher level of care, such as a residential treatment program or a Partial Hospitalization Program (PHP), helping them transition back into everyday life with continued support. Conversely, it can also be a “step-up” if traditional outpatient therapy isn’t providing enough structure or support. The primary purpose of an IOP is to provide comprehensive therapy and support while allowing individuals to maintain their daily responsibilities, such as work, school, or family commitments. This balance is crucial for practicing newly learned coping skills in real-world situations.
The key components of an effective IOP are designed to address the multifaceted nature of addiction. These typically include:
- Individual Therapy: Regular one-on-one sessions with a dedicated therapist. These sessions delve into personal triggers, underlying issues contributing to substance use, and the development of personalized coping strategies. Therapeutic modalities like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) are often employed. If you’re looking for Mental Health Treatment alongside addiction care, this is a vital component.
- Group Therapy: Group sessions form a cornerstone of IOPs. Led by a qualified therapist, these sessions provide a safe space for individuals to share their experiences, learn from others facing similar challenges, and build a supportive peer network. Topics often cover relapse prevention, stress management, communication skills, and emotional regulation. The sense of community fostered in group therapy can significantly reduce feelings of isolation.
- Family Therapy (when appropriate): Addiction impacts the entire family system. Family therapy sessions can help repair relationships, improve communication, and educate family members on how to best support their loved one’s recovery.
- Psychoeducation: Educational workshops and sessions that provide information about the science of addiction, the recovery process, managing cravings, and understanding co-occurring disorders. This knowledge empowers individuals and their families.
- Skill-Building Workshops: Practical sessions focused on developing essential life skills. This can include stress management techniques, problem-solving skills, anger management, mindfulness practices, and strategies for dealing with triggers and cravings.
- Relapse Prevention Planning: A critical component involves creating a detailed plan to identify potential relapse triggers and develop strategies to navigate high-risk situations effectively once the program concludes.

The Rise of Telehealth in Addiction Treatment
Telehealth, sometimes referred to as telemedicine, represents a significant evolution in how healthcare services are delivered. In simple terms, it involves the use of digital information and communication technologies, like computers and mobile devices, to access healthcare services remotely. This can include live video conferencing with a therapist, phone calls, secure messaging, and remote monitoring. While telehealth has been utilized in various medical fields for years, its adoption in mental health and addiction treatment has surged, particularly as technology has become more accessible and sophisticated. This shift has been transformative, breaking down many traditional barriers to care and making quality treatment more readily available to a wider range of people, including those in communities like Baldwin Park seeking telehealth addiction treatment.
The advantages of telehealth for addiction treatment are manifold and compelling:
- Enhanced Accessibility: Perhaps the most significant benefit is increased access. Individuals in rural or underserved areas, like some parts of California, or those with mobility issues or transportation challenges can receive consistent, quality care without the need to travel. For Baldwin Park residents, this means access to specialized providers who might not have a physical office nearby.
- Convenience and Flexibility: Telehealth sessions can often be scheduled more flexibly, including outside of typical business hours. This makes it easier for individuals to fit treatment into busy schedules involving work, school, or family care responsibilities. Attending therapy from home eliminates travel time, making the commitment to treatment more manageable.
- Privacy and Reduced Stigma: Seeking treatment for addiction can be a deeply personal and sometimes sensitive matter. Telehealth allows individuals to receive care in the privacy and comfort of their own homes, which can reduce feelings of stigma or self-consciousness associated with visiting a traditional clinic. This increased confidentiality can make it easier for some to take the first step toward getting help.
- Continuity of Care: Telehealth can ensure uninterrupted care, even if a person moves, travels, or faces unforeseen circumstances like illness or bad weather that might prevent them from attending an in-person session. This consistency is vital for maintaining momentum in recovery.
- Cost-Effectiveness: By eliminating travel expenses (gas, public transport, parking) and reducing the need for time off work, telehealth can be a more cost-effective option for many individuals.
- Access to Specialists: Telehealth platforms connect individuals with specialized therapists and programs, like those offered by Compassion Recovery Center, regardless of their geographic location. This means residents of Baldwin Park can benefit from expertise that might not be available locally.
Specifically for Intensive Outpatient Programs, telehealth has been a game-changer. The comprehensive nature of IOPs, with multiple sessions per week, can be challenging to manage with in-person attendance. Virtual IOPs, or Virtual IOP Program options, deliver the same evidence-based therapies, group support, and skill-building components as traditional IOPs but through a secure online platform. This means individuals can participate in individual counseling, group therapy, and educational workshops from anywhere with an internet connection. The effectiveness of telehealth for substance abuse treatment has been well-documented, with studies showing outcomes comparable to in-person care for many individuals. One of the most significant integrations is with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T). For individuals battling opioid or alcohol addiction, MAT combines FDA-approved medications (like buprenorphine, naltrexone, or acamprosate) with counseling and behavioral therapies. This approach has proven highly effective in reducing cravings, preventing relapse, and improving treatment retention. Through telehealth, we can support individuals seeking MAT treatment online Baldwin Park by providing the crucial therapeutic components. While the prescription and initial medical assessment for some MAT medications might require an in-person visit with a local licensed physician (we can help coordinate or guide you to resources), ongoing management, therapy, and support can often be seamlessly delivered remotely. Our clinicians work to ensure that the behavioral therapies provided in our virtual IOP complement and reinforce the benefits of MAT, creating a synergistic effect that enhances recovery outcomes.
The role of virtual couples counseling or family therapy is another vital aspect of integrated care. Addiction rarely affects an individual in isolation; it profoundly impacts relationships with partners and family members. Our telehealth platform makes it easier for couples and families in Baldwin Park to participate in therapy together, even with busy schedules or if family members are not in the same household. Virtual couples counseling rehab focuses on improving communication, rebuilding trust, establishing healthy boundaries, and creating a supportive home environment conducive to recovery. Addressing these relational dynamics is often critical for long-term success and can be seamlessly integrated into an individual’s telehealth IOP plan.
Furthermore, a telehealth IOP can be part of a broader step-down or step-up care plan. For instance, an individual might begin their recovery journey with an Outpatient Detox program, potentially managed with telehealth support where appropriate and safe, or after completing an in-person detox. Following stabilization, they could transition into our virtual IOP for continued, structured support. Conversely, someone might step down to a telehealth IOP after completing a residential program or a Partial Hospitalization Program (PHP), allowing them to gradually reintegrate into daily life while maintaining a strong therapeutic connection. This flexibility ensures that clients receive the appropriate level of care at each stage of their recovery.

Technological Barriers: Not everyone has equal access to the necessary technology or feels comfortable using it.
- Device Access: Participation in telehealth IOP typically requires a device with a camera and microphone, such as a smartphone, tablet, or computer. If an individual lacks a suitable device, we can discuss potential resources or workarounds. Sometimes, community programs or libraries offer device loan programs, or a family member might be able to assist.
- Internet Connectivity: A stable internet connection is crucial for uninterrupted video sessions. For those with unreliable or no home internet, options might include exploring affordable internet plans, using mobile data (if sufficient), or, in some limited cases for certain check-ins, finding secure Wi-Fi spots (though privacy is a key consideration here). We can provide information on minimum bandwidth requirements to help assess feasibility.
- Digital Literacy: Some individuals may feel intimidated by technology or lack experience with video conferencing platforms. Compassion Recovery Center utilizes user-friendly, secure platforms. We provide clear, simple instructions and can offer basic technical support to help clients get set up and feel comfortable navigating the system. Our blog post on what to pack and prepare for virtual rehab setting yourself up at home offers helpful tips.
Ensuring Access to Necessary Resources: Beyond technology, a conducive environment is important.
- Private Space: Therapy sessions, especially group therapy, require a private, quiet space where an individual will not be interrupted and can speak freely. This can be a challenge in busy households. We encourage clients to identify such a space – perhaps a bedroom, a home office, or even a parked car (in a safe location). Scheduling sessions during times when the home is less chaotic can also be helpful. Our therapists can work with clients to brainstorm solutions.
